Description

Inversion is defined as mapping the physical structure and properties of the subsurface of the earth using measurements made on the surface, creating a model of the earth using seismic data as input.

In Introduction to Seismic Inversion Methods, an overview of techniques used in the inversion of seismic data is provided.
